Likewise, what's the difference between Samsung microSD Evo and Pro? The biggest difference between Samsung's EVO and PRO microSD cards is the performance. The PRO is aimed at enthusiasts and professionals and, with transfer speeds in excess of 80 MB/s, it's well suited for full HD camcorders and DSLR cameras. The EVO isn't as fast, especially when writing data.

SanDisks's fastest UHS-I microSD cards are the U3-rated Extreme PLUS line, which offer maximum read speeds of 100 MB/s and maximum write speeds of 90 MB/s, and are available in capacities of 32GB, 64GB, and 128GB.How do I choose an SD card for my phone?
MicroSD card type (SDHC or SDXC) and capacity (GB or TB) are directly labeled on the card. The three speed classes mentioned above have logos to signify their minimum speed. Class 10 is the letter C with the number 10 inside. UHS-1 Class 1 and Class 3 are the letter U with a 1 or 3 inside, respectively.What is the fastest SD card class?
